This plaque recognizes the Revolutionary, Civil, WWI, WWII, Korean, Vietnam, and Persian Gulf Wars. It is located on the east side of the welcome center, on the wall about 5 feet high. The text says, "•The 77,000 Georgians who served in World War I; the 1,937 KIA; 3,319 WIA; 67 Ex-POWS and 54 MIA •The 324,373 Georgians who served in World War II; the 6,781 KIA; 11,650 WIA; 652 Ex-POWS and 364 MIA •The 75,000 Georgians who served in the Korean War; the 740 KIA; 1,040 WIA; 97 Ex-POWS and 174 MIA •The 228,000 Georgians who served in the Vietnam War; the 1,584 KIA; 14 WIA; 2 Ex-POWS and 0 MIA •The 1,000,000+ Cold War veterans and the 660,900 (7/1/99) living in Georgia."
